A COVID-19 subvariant that drove surges in China and Southeast Asia earlier this year has now become the dominant strain in the United States and is fueling rising emergency department visits across 27 states, according to the latest federal surveillance data. The variant, known as NB.1.8.1 and informally called "Nimbus," accounts for an estimated 43% of all sequenced U.S. COVID cases as of late June 2026, according to CDC genomic surveillance data. Wastewater levels classified as "high" or "very high" have been confirmed in Alabama, Alaska, California, Florida, Hawaii, Kentucky, Louisiana, and Texas, and public health officials are urging high-risk individuals to verify their vaccination status before summer travel reaches its peak.

What We Know So Far
NB.1.8.1 is a descendant of the JN.1 Omicron lineage. It was first detected globally in early 2025 and identified in the United States through airport screening programs in March 2026. By late June, CDC nowcast data showed it had surpassed all other circulating variants to account for an estimated 43% of U.S. COVID cases.
The World Health Organization has classified NB.1.8.1 as a "Variant Under Monitoring," one classification level below a Variant of Interest and two levels below a Variant of Concern. This designation reflects elevated surveillance attention but does not indicate evidence of increased severity or vaccine escape sufficient to require an emergency response.
Emergency department visit data from the CDC's mid-July 2026 respiratory illness summary confirms that visits are rising in 27 states, driven primarily by the South and West. The CDC's National Wastewater Surveillance System currently shows "high" or "very high" COVID viral concentrations in Alabama, Alaska, California, Florida, Hawaii, Kentucky, Louisiana, and Texas.
Where the Risk Is Highest
Wastewater surveillance provides an early warning that typically precedes clinical test counts and hospital data by one to two weeks. The states currently showing elevated wastewater signals are where community transmission is building most actively, concentrated in the South and West.
Within those states, the highest-density urban areas carry the greatest transmission risk: Los Angeles and San Francisco in California; Houston, Dallas, and San Antonio in Texas; Miami and Jacksonville in Florida; and New Orleans and Baton Rouge in Louisiana. These metro areas combine high population density, active tourism, and major transportation hubs.
States not yet showing elevated wastewater signals may still see transmission increases over the coming weeks as the wave moves through the country. The CDC's 2026 Summer Outlook had identified the South and West as the most likely regions for early summer COVID activity, and current data are tracking with that forecast.
What Doctors and Experts Say
Data from Asia, where NB.1.8.1 drove earlier surges, indicate that the variant does not appear to cause a higher rate of severe illness than prior Omicron variants. The WHO has noted that currently approved COVID vaccines are expected to remain protective against NB.1.8.1 for the outcomes that matter most: hospitalization and severe disease.
The current 2025-2026 updated COVID vaccines target the LP.8.1 variant. Health authorities are monitoring whether an NB.1.8.1-specific update will be needed for the fall 2026 vaccine cycle, but no announcement has been made as of mid-July. Getting the most recently available updated vaccine, if you have not had one in the past six months, remains the most evidence-supported step for reducing serious illness risk.
One notable feature of NB.1.8.1 reported by clinicians in countries where it circulated earlier is a distinctive, severe sore throat sometimes described as feeling like razor blades. Readers experiencing that symptom should consider COVID testing before assuming strep or another cause.

Who Faces the Greatest Risk?
Public health officials consistently identify the same high-risk populations for severe COVID outcomes regardless of the variant:
- Adults 65 and older
- Immunocompromised individuals, including people on chemotherapy, with HIV, or taking immunosuppressant medications
- People with multiple chronic conditions, including heart disease, diabetes, chronic lung disease, and kidney disease
- People who have not received an updated COVID vaccine in the past six months
- Residents of, or travelers to, states with "high" or "very high" wastewater signals who have elevated personal risk factors
- Pregnant people, for whom COVID infection carries a heightened complication risk
For healthy, vaccinated adults without underlying conditions, Nimbus is expected to produce symptoms comparable to prior Omicron variants.
Symptoms and Warning Signs to Watch For
NB.1.8.1 symptoms reported in affected countries include:
- Severe sore throat (described as unusually intense, a distinguishing feature)
- Fever and chills
- Fatigue
- Headache
- Cough
- Congestion or runny nose
- Muscle aches
- Loss of taste or smell (less common with Omicron descendants, but reported in some cases)
High-risk individuals who develop these symptoms should test for COVID promptly, because antiviral treatment with Paxlovid is most effective when started within five days of symptom onset. Anyone experiencing trouble breathing, persistent chest pressure, new confusion, inability to stay awake, or bluish lips or face should seek emergency care immediately.
What You Can Do Now
- Check your COVID vaccination status. If you have not received an updated COVID vaccine in the past six months, consult your health care provider about whether getting one now makes sense for your situation.
- Confirm access to COVID testing before you need it: at-home tests, pharmacies, and local health department sites.
- If you are high-risk, speak with your doctor in advance about eligibility for Paxlovid, so you can begin treatment quickly if you test positive.
- In crowded indoor settings during summer travel, consider masking if you are high-risk or traveling with someone who is.
- Track your state's COVID wastewater levels at the CDC NWSS dashboard , which updates weekly and provides an early warning before clinical data catches up.
- If you develop a severe sore throat with fever after travel, consider COVID testing before assuming it is strep.
Cost and Access: What Patients Should Know
Paxlovid, the primary antiviral used to reduce severe COVID illness risk, is available through most pharmacies with a prescription. As of 2026, it is covered by most insurance plans and Medicare Part D, though out-of-pocket costs for uninsured patients can be significant. Patients without insurance should ask their provider or pharmacist about any available patient assistance programs.
Updated COVID vaccines remain available at most pharmacies and through primary care providers, with coverage under most insurance plans and Medicare. Community health centers and local health departments often offer vaccines at low or no cost for uninsured individuals.
What Happens Next
The CDC updates its COVID wastewater and variant proportion data weekly. The Summer Outlook will be updated as surveillance data accumulates through July and August. Health authorities are monitoring whether the fall 2026 COVID vaccine formulation should target NB.1.8.1 or a newer variant; decisions on fall vaccine strain composition typically come in late summer.
